Naked Betrayal offers a gritty dive into the murky underbelly of gambling culture. The film's pacing is deliberate, allowing the viewer to absorb the tension that builds as our young poker aficionado spirals deeper into debt. The atmosphere is thick with desperation and temptation, balanced by the presence of women who seem to be as disposable as chips at the table. Performances are raw, giving a sense of reality to the characters' choices and consequences. It's not just about the poker games β itβs about the psychological stakes involved. The practical effects are minimal but effective, grounding the film in a bleak sense of realism that keeps you engaged throughout. Definitely an interesting piece to discuss among collectors, even if it's not widely recognized.
